The Women’s World Cup final match between the US and Japan set all kinds of records over the weekend. The women’s final was the most-watched soccer match ever, men’s or women’s, in United States’ history. Sunday’s game averaged 25.4 million television viewers. American Carli Lloyd became the first woman to score a “hat trick” in a final match. In other words, Lloyd scored three goals in the game. She also broke the record for the fastest three goals scored in Women’s World Cup history. With seven total goals between the US and Japan, the game was the highest-scoring final in World Cup history. The US team set a record of its own, with five goals scored in the final match. Japan also set some World Cup records. Japanese midfielder Homare Sawa now shares the record with Brazil’s Formiga for playing in six of the seven Women’s World Cups. Despite record-breaking television audiences and historic plays, the US women’s team will receive only $2 million for winning its third World Cup— the only women’s team ever to do so. In comparison, the German team walked away with $35 million when it won the Men’s World Cup last year.
